By Leonardo Roberts Epilepsy is a neurological disorder which is characterized by recurrent seizures that are caused by abnormal electrical activity in the brain. It can affect people of all ages, and the severity of its impact can range from mild to severe. The diagnosis of this disease involves critical examination of medical history, physical examinations, and various diagnostic tests such as electroencephalogram (EEG), magnetic resonance imaging (MRI), and blood tests. The diagnosis helps in determining the type of epilepsy, identify its potential underlying causes, and rule out other conditions that may mimic seizures. It can be managed through antiepileptic medications, which aim to reduce the frequency and severity of seizures. Some of the other treatment options are ketogenic diet, vagus nerve stimulation, and epilepsy surgery. This book unravels the recent studies on epilepsy.
